In a bit of belated news worthy of reporting, Col. Bruce & The Quark Alliance welcomed some unexpected guests to the stage last weekend. The group was performing at Roanoke Virginias 202 Market before an audience that included ever-so-slightly disgraced MLB pitcher Roger Clemens (last seen with the New York Yankees: ‘Of all the dramatic things I’ve ever seen, Roger Clemens is standing right in George Steinbrenner’s box announcing he is back!’). Following the band’s second set, Clemens and his son Wade approached the group and then emerged with the Quark Alliance for what has been described as ‘an American Idol-esque tryout rendition of Steppenwolfs ‘Born To Be Wild.’‘ Next up for Col. Bruce & The Quark Alliance is a performance on Friday August 15 in Augusta, GA at Surrey Tavern.
